There are four typical types of dental insurance coverage available.

Savings Oral Strategies.

Technically speaking, this isn’t really real oral insurance coverage, since a dental strategy functions by motivating folks to pay an annual membership cost to the dental plan carrier, which is generally the business they help. By paying this subscription cost, enrollees in a dental plan are entitled to a discount rate on oral services from any one of the dentists on that company’s lineup. The individual pays the affordable fees directly to the dental professional themselves, with the costs being based on the strategy’s suggested rates list.

Repayment or Typical Dental Insurance policy Protection.

This is commonly called traditional fee-for-service protection, with the health plan service provider covering specific kids of oral solutions, such as fluoride applications, preventative oral care, annual check ups and so on. If even more complex and costly oral services are required, then the coverage often varies from between 50 % to 80 % of the therapy’s expense, with the person being responsible to pay for the difference. Typically, there is a restriction in position on the amount of insurance coverage available. On the bonus side, clients are enabled to choose their own dental practitioner.

Managed Care.

This is an option that is to becoming an increasing number of prominent in the last few years, as anybody who pays a monthly costs to a DHMO (Dental Wellness Administration Organization), is eligible to see any dental professional under them in order to get therapy for any type of oral service they call for.

Most of typical dental treatments, such as yearly check ups, cleaning as well as x-rays are offered for free to people, with more pricey treatments like bridges, implants as well as origin canals calling for people to pay a percentage of the expenses themselves. DHMO’s show up to lots of people to be a lot more helpful compared to typical dental insurance policy protection, but the downside is you can only use dental practitioners that are suggested by them.

Dental Preferred Company Organizations.

These are, in many methods similar to DMHO’s because clients could only receive services from a picked panel of dental professionals. Enrollees are provided the liberty to make a decision on their very own dental health and wellness provider, though selecting one that is not on the recommended listing could possibly result in a higher insurance deductible and also co-payment.
